2h ago
Software Engineer II, Data & AI
San Francisco, CA, United States
$140,000-$174,999 / year
full-timemidCryptocurrency / Blockchain
Tech Stack
Description
In this role, you will be a core engineer on Ripple's central Data Engineering team, implementing data ingestion and transformation for analytics, machine learning, and business functions. You'll own development for small to mid-sized projects, write tech specs, improve data pipeline architecture, and collaborate to create AI agents and conversational tools for non-technical users.
Requirements
- Proficient (3-6 yrs) in Python, Scala, or similar, with strong SQL skills
- Experience with Data Warehouse or data lake platforms like Databricks
- Hands-on experience using AI or ML in data-related projects
- Familiar with tools using large language models (coding assistants, chat-based data tools, etc.)
- Experience with scalable data pipelines, distributed systems, AWS (S3, Lambda, etc.), and CI/CD using GitLab and Terraform
Responsibilities
- Ship solutions to both large and small projects, handling ambiguous requirements
- Write design documents highlighting architecture, timelines, and alternatives
- Own development and rollout for small to mid-sized projects
- Improve code structure and architecture in data pipelines for testability and maintainability
- Collaborate to create AI agents and conversational tools for business user insights
0 views 0 saves 0 applications